Did you know that just last week, the UBC Archive team uncovered a UBC member's journal from WW2 among the UBC archived materials?


The UBC Archive is proud to have two outstanding individuals apply for our summer internship, Iryna Voloshyna and Kvitka Sozanska. Iryna is a PhD student in Folklore and Ethnomusicology at the University of Indiana at Bloomington, and Kvitka is a PhD student in music performance (voice and bandura) at the Mykola Lysenko Lviv National Music Academy.


With their help this summer, the UBC Archive is taking great strides towards consolidation, digitization, and cataloging. In the very near future we'll be sharing additional information regarding Kvitka and Iryna’s work.

The UBC is a North American choral and instrumental ensemble dedicated to preserving the Ukrainian musical tradition and the art of the bandura.
